Manchester City 4-2 Watford – FA Cup Fourth Round – 25th January 2014

Soccer - FA Cup - Fourth Round - Manchester City v Watford - Etihad Stadium

Tow goals down on the hour-mark, the all-conquering Man City were on the verge of a major cup shock exit against Watford. However, in the diminutive figure of Sergio Aguero, they have one of the very best strikers in the game and when needed, the Argentine hitman delivered the goods, netting a hat-trick as the Citizens eventually won 4-2. A superb first-half performance by the Hornets saw Fernando Forestieri’s low shot and Troy Deeney give them a 2-0 lead at the break, with the home side having a truly bad day at the office. Vincent Kompany and Pablo Zabaleta were sent on by Manuel Pellegrini at the break, for Micah Richards and Jack Rodwell and eventually, the Premier League side made their class count, with Aguero’s hat-trick and a goal from Aleksandar Kolarov securing a hard-fought 4-2 win.
